What climate type is Ohio?

December 14, 2021 by Sadie Daniel

The climate of Ohio is continental, characterized by a relatively large range of seasonal variability with cold winters and warm, humid summers. Is Maine a northern state?

December 14, 2021 by Sadie Daniel

Maine is the northernmost state in New England and the largest, accounting for almost half of the region’s entire land area. Maine is the only state to border exactly one other American state (New Hampshire). Maine is the easternmost state in the United States both in its extreme points and in its geographic center. When did Native Americans arrive in Minnesota?

December 14, 2021 by Sadie Daniel

According to the Minnesota Historical Society, archaeologists believe the first humans entered what is now Minnesota between 9,000 – 12,000 years ago, likely following herds of game animals.
